     Your Committee on Finance, to which was referred H.B. No. 108, H.D. 2, entitled:

 

"A BILL FOR AN ACT RELATING TO INTOXICATING LIQUOR,"

 

begs leave to report as follows:

 

     The purpose of this measure is to allow the direct shipment of beer and distilled spirits by certain liquor licensees.

 

     Your Committee received testimony in support of this measure from the County of Hawaiʻi Department of Liquor Control; Hana Koa Brewing Co.; Maui Brewing Co.; Big Island Brewhaus; Mana Up; Kauai Beer Company; Brewers Association; Lanikai Brewing Co.; Kuleana Spirits, Inc.; Kōloa Rum Co.; Ola Brew; Kauaʻi Island Brewing Company, LLC; Ko Hana Distillers; Maui Chamber of Commerce; Hawaii Transportation Association; and four individuals.  Your Committee received testimony in opposition to this measure from the Hawaii Food Industry Association and Hawaii Liquor Wholesalers Association.

 

     As affirmed by the record of votes of the members of your Committee on Finance that is attached to this report, your Committee is in accord with the intent and purpose of H.B. No. 108, H.D. 2, and recommends that it pass Third Reading.
